如何用Java实现a被b整除
概述
在Java中,我们可以使用取模运算符(%)来判断一个数能否被另一个数整除。对于两个整数 a 和 b,如果 a%b 等于 0,则表示 a 能被 b 整除。
流程步骤
下面是实现“a被b整除用Java实现”的流程步骤:
步骤 | 描述 |
---|---|
1 | 输入两个整数 a 和 b |
2 | 判断 a 能否被 b 整除 |
3 | 输出判断结果 |
具体步骤
步骤1:输入两个整数 a 和 b
// 创建一个Scanner对象,用于接收用户输入
Scanner scanner = new Scanner(System.in);
// 提示用户输入第一个整数 a
System.out.print("请输入第一个整数 a:");
int a = scanner.nextInt();
// 提示用户输入第二个整数 b
System.out.print("请输入第二个整数 b:");
int b = scanner.nextInt();
步骤2:判断 a 能否被 b 整除
// 使用取模运算符(%)判断 a 能否被 b 整除
if (a % b == 0) {
System.out.println(a + " 可以被 " + b + " 整除。");
} else {
System.out.println(a + " 不能被 " + b + " 整除。");
}
步骤3:输出判断结果
// 输出判断结果
System.out.println("判断结束。");
完整代码示例
import java.util.Scanner;
public class Main {
public static void main(String[] args) {
// 创建一个Scanner对象,用于接收用户输入
Scanner scanner = new Scanner(System.in);
// 提示用户输入第一个整数 a
System.out.print("请输入第一个整数 a:");
int a = scanner.nextInt();
// 提示用户输入第二个整数 b
System.out.print("请输入第二个整数 b:");
int b = scanner.nextInt();
// 使用取模运算符(%)判断 a 能否被 b 整除
if (a % b == 0) {
System.out.println(a + " 可以被 " + b + " 整除。");
} else {
System.out.println(a + " 不能被 " + b + " 整除。");
}
// 输出判断结果
System.out.println("判断结束。");
}
}
序列图示例
sequenceDiagram
participant 用户
participant 程序
用户->>程序: 输入第一个整数 a
用户->>程序: 输入第二个整数 b
程序->>程序: 判断 a 能否被 b 整除
程序->>用户: 输出判断结果
通过上述步骤,你可以成功实现“a被b整除用Java实现”。希望这篇文章能帮助到你,加油!